That must be a misunderstanding: The KeyLab 25/49/61 do not have Fatar keys, AFAIK that is only the new KeyLab 88 (which I haven't tried yet).

Note: my Keylab 61 came with the old firmware (V1.25). I updated it to 1.33 (which was released on 15-Nov-2013 as per their updates page). So apparently my keyboard was manufactured before that date.
